OpenWRT V2Ray 完整教程
什么是 OpenWRT 和 V2Ray
OpenWRT 是一个基于 Linux 的路由器操作系统,旨在为用户提供更高的灵活性和可定制性。它支持多种网络协议和功能,适合需要高级网络管理的用户。而 V2Ray 是一个强大的网络代理工具,能够帮助用户实现翻墙,保护隐私,提升网络安全性。将 OpenWRT 和 V2Ray 结合使用,可以在路由器层面实现全局翻墙,方便家庭或小型办公室的网络使用。
准备工作
在开始之前,您需要准备以下设备和软件:
- 一台支持 OpenWRT 的路由器
- 电脑或手机,用于配置路由器
- V2Ray 服务器的地址和相关配置信息
安装 OpenWRT
步骤一:下载 OpenWRT 固件
访问 OpenWRT 官方网站,选择适合您路由器型号的固件进行下载。确保下载的版本是最新的稳定版,以获得最佳性能和安全性。
步骤二:刷入 OpenWRT
将下载的固件通过路由器的管理界面进行刷入。具体步骤如下:
- 登录路由器管理界面,通常是 192.168.1.1。
- 找到固件升级选项,选择下载的 OpenWRT 固件。
- 确认升级,等待路由器重启。
安装 V2Ray
步骤一:更新软件包
登录到 OpenWRT 的 SSH 终端,使用以下命令更新软件包列表:
opkg update
步骤二:安装 V2Ray
使用以下命令安装 V2Ray:
opkg install v2ray-core
安装完成后,您可以通过以下命令检查 V2Ray 是否成功安装:
v2ray -version
配置 V2Ray
步骤一:编辑配置文件
V2Ray 的配置文件通常位于 /etc/v2ray/config.json。使用文本编辑器打开该文件,并根据您的 V2Ray 服务器信息进行配置。以下是一个基本的配置示例:
{ "inbounds": [{ "port": 1080, "protocol": "socks", "settings": { "auth": "noauth", "udp": true } }], "outbounds": [{ "protocol": "vmess", "settings": { "vnext": [{ "address": "你的V2Ray服务器地址", "port": 你的V2Ray服务器端口, "users": [{ "id": "你的UUID", "alterId": 64 }] }] } }] }
步骤二:启动 V2Ray
配置完成后,使用以下命令启动 V2Ray:
/etc/init.d/v2ray start
您可以使用以下命令设置 V2Ray 开机自启:
/etc/init.d/v2ray enable
测试 V2Ray 是否正常工作
在您的设备上配置代理,设置为路由器的 IP 地址和 V2Ray 的端口(如 1080)。然后访问被墙的网站,检查是否能够正常访问。如果一切正常,恭喜您,OpenWRT 和 V2Ray 的配置成功!
总结
通过以上步骤,您可以在 OpenWRT 路由器上成功安装和配置 V2Ray,实现全局翻墙。这样的设置不仅提高了网络的安全性,还能为家庭或小型办公室提供更好的网络体验。如果您在配置过程中遇到问题,可以参考 OpenWRT 和 V2Ray 的官方文档,或在相关社区寻求帮助。
暂无评论内容